Penn State Opens Time Capsule From 1956

http://onwardstate.com/2014/07/16/pe...-time-capsule/

Quote:
An opportunity to delve into the minds and lives of Penn State faculty and students from 58 years ago presented itself Wednesday afternoon. A crowd of about 100 reporters, construction workers and Penn State Housing employees gathered to watch the unveiling of a time capsule in front of Hibbs Hall on campus.

Housing officials opened the time capsule dating back to 1956 and replaced it with one to show future generations a glimpse of the year 2014. Inside the one from 1956 were dozens of items, including sorority hats, magazines, student handbooks, campus guides, newspapers and directories, some of which will soon be on display in Redifer Commons.

Two construction workers, Keith Satterfield and Bill Kovach, discovered the capsule on June 17 as they renovated South Halls. It was found in the cornerstone of Hibbs Hall, buried when the building was originally constructed.

Yes, I should have specifically said the main campus.

According to irishpipes thread, it looks like Delta Phi Epsilon has also been on campus:


Quote:
Pennsylvania State University
University Park, PA
September 7-14, 2014
Quota=
Campus Total= 102
Quota Last Year=54
*****************
Chi Omega Nu Gamma 1926-2014
Alpha Omicron Pi Epsilon Alpha 1929-1973/1982
Theta Phi Alpha Rho 1929-1969
Phi Mu Beta Mu 1929-?/?
Delta Gamma Alpha Chi 1930
Kappa Kappa Gamma Delta Alpha 1930
Kappa Alpha Theta Beta Phi 1931
Alpha Chi Omega Beta Mu 1932
Gamma Phi Beta Alpha Upsilon 1932
Alpha Epsilon Phi Alpha Zeta 1937-1978
Zeta Tau Alpha Gamma Epsilon 1939
Kappa Delta Beta Theta 1939
Alpha Xi Delta Beta Lambda 1942
Sigma Delta Tau Phi 1943-1971/1978
Delta Zeta Gamma Delta 1946
Phi Sigma Sigma Beta Eta 1946-1970/Colony Fall 2014
Alpha Gamma Delta Alpha Mu 1947-2000
Delta Delta Delta Alpha Phi 1947-2009
Pi Beta Phi Pennsylvania Epsilon 1953
Sigma Sigma Sigma Beta Upsilon 1954-1969/1989-1992/1994-2013
Alpha Delta Pi Delta Kappa 1958-1975/1991
Alpha Phi Gamma Rho 1958
Delta Phi Epsilon Delta Pi 1960-1966/Colony 2015
Iota Alpha Pi Beta Alpha 1962-?
Alpha Sigma Alpha Gamma Eta 1962
Sigma Kappa Theta Psi 1992
